How will Trump's accusations against Ukraine and apparent agreement with Putin immediately impact European security and alliances?
Donald Trump's recent statements blaming Ukraine for the war and labeling its president a "dictator" are impacting global order and particularly harm Ukraine, facing daily Russian attacks. His apparent alignment with Putin, evidenced by the Kremlin's agreement with Trump's stance, raises serious concerns for Europe.
What internal divisions within the EU are hindering a unified response to the evolving geopolitical situation caused by Trump's statements?
Trump's actions undermine the existing international order and threaten established alliances. This is further complicated by divisions within the EU, with Hungary and Slovakia exhibiting pro-Russia leanings, hindering unified action. Macron's solo trip to Washington, without EU Commission representatives, highlights this disunity.
What long-term strategic steps should Europe take to overcome internal divisions and counter the destabilizing impact of Trump's rhetoric and apparent alliance with Putin?
Europe's response to Trump's actions will significantly shape future transatlantic relations and the security of Eastern Europe. A strong, united European front, possibly including Poland and Finland, is crucial to counter Trump's influence and demonstrate resolve in supporting Ukraine. Failure to unify could embolden Russia and further destabilize the region.

Framing Bias

The framing is heavily negative towards Trump, portraying him as erratic and dangerous to the global order. Headlines (not provided in text) and the opening sentence focusing on emotional responses shape the narrative to emphasize fear and concern. The article highlights disagreements and potential divisions within Europe, rather than focusing on areas of unity or proactive responses.

4/5

Language Bias

The article uses strong emotional language such as "schaudern" (to shudder), "Wüten" (to rage), and "Angst" (fear), which dramatically influences the reader's perception of the situation. These words could be replaced with more neutral terms like "concern", "disappointment", or "uncertainty". The description of Putin as a "Souffleur" (prompter) implies manipulation and lacks neutrality.
